Output 74bc12bf5e83a573b319c883b2bc88962c35e702190863d038aafef956985217:0

value
4318805169
script pubkey
OP_0 OP_PUSHBYTES_20 2bfa85981051580b823c5c3b6a1ef77a09876893
address
tb1q90agtxqs29vqhq3utsak58hh0gycw6ynt0a4u0
transaction
74bc12bf5e83a573b319c883b2bc88962c35e702190863d038aafef956985217